展覽 網路 觀察 軟體

微軟持續走向雲端整合應用發展,讓開發人員在後疫情時代上雲轉型
讓Azure可成為更多服務運作基礎

從去年終於將Windows作業系統搬上雲端,實現Cloud PC使用模式佈署之後,微軟顯然更進一步完善雲端平台發展佈局,而此次在Build 2022期間,更將諸多重心聚焦在以Azure雲端平台為主的開發應用模式,雖然依然針對Windows 11作業系統做了諸多更新,但主要重點還是放在雲端平台的發展。

-

將開發環境上雲

在此次更新中,包含針對Azure感知服務、機器學習、自動化,以及包含在Azure平台上的容器化應用服務等進行強化,而微軟與VMware合作的Azure Spring Cloud服務,此次則將重新命名為Azure Spring Apps,並且整合VMware Tanzu資產,另外也針對在Azure雲端平台上執行的Kubernetes服務功能予以強化,藉此讓開發者能更容易透過Azure雲端平台環境建置容器化應用服務。

微軟同時也開放更多對應Azure雲端平台的API資源,並且在Azure App服務增加更多開放預覽的新功能,例如加入支援由Google推動、基於HTTP/2協定傳輸的開源遠端程序呼叫系統gRPC,並且讓大部分的Azure App服務合併相容性,另外也開放預覽SQL Server 2022等項目。

此外,微軟也讓開發者能針對Microsoft Teams服務打造更多適合協同作業的應用服務,或是藉由更少編碼方式,甚至無編碼情況,讓更多開發者能將應用服務藉由Power平台推廣使用。而隨著IE 11退出市場,微軟也計畫透過Microsoft Edge WebView2平台資源,藉此吸引開發者打造更多適合Microsoft Edge,並且相容多數瀏覽器使用的網頁應用服務。

-

而此次推出的Dev Box服務,則是一項針對開發者提供的自助式服務項目,透過雲端運作模式讓開發者隨時連接預先建置的開發環境,讓開發團隊成員能以更一致開發環境打造服務內容,甚至在後疫情時代成為新常態的混合或遠距辦公情況下,依然可以讓分散在各地的開發者共同完成相同開發項目。

讓開發人員在後疫情時代轉型

至於Azure Deployment Environments則可讓開發團隊建置以開發項目為導向的基礎架構,跟Dev Box服務一樣均採集中化管理,並且讓開發者能在安全環境下,更專注地投入開發作業,同時也能讓整個開發環境建置成本藉由雲端虛擬化降低。

由於越來越多工作模式走向新常態發展,透過網路協同作業、線上進行會議討論已經是習以為常的情況,因此微軟認為開發者也能藉由上雲簡化本身開發作業模式,同時透過降低平台與程式框架的隔閡,並且配合降低編碼複雜度,甚至透過無編碼方式催生更多實用的應用服務,進而讓開發者能更容易讓創意成真。

而將開發環境從開發者眼前的軟硬體設備搬上雲端,讓開發環境設置變得更有彈性,同時也能更加一致,微軟顯然也預期能藉此讓各類開發項目在後疫情時代加速發展。

楊又肇 (Mash Yang)
mashdigi.com網站創辦人兼主筆,同時也是科技新聞業流浪漢。

發表迴響